QuickBooks hasn't stopped importing transactions. There are a few common reasons that causes why you can't import, such as incompatible file format or file is too large. Let me discuss this further with you.

 

Before we proceed, can you share with me the error you encounter when trying to import your transactions into QuickBooks? This can help me visualize your issue more.


When manually importing bank transactions into QuickBooks, it’s important to ensure that you’re using the correct 3-column or 4-column format, and it should not exceed 350 KB in size with no more than 1,000 rows.

 

Since you're trying to import 9 months of transactions, you'll need to split your transactions into smaller segments.
